How do I know if my sewing machine is low shank or high shank?

A high shank machine measures approximately 1 1/4″ from the screw to the bottom of the foot. A low shank machine measures approximately 3/4″ from the screw (small dot in picture above) to the bottom of the foot.

What is a zip foot?

The Zipper Foot can be used for inserting zippers as well as making and inserting piping or cording. The zipper Foot allows the needle to stitch close to a raised edge such as the teeth of a zipper or the thickness of cording. The Zipper Foot is truly an essential accessory for fashion sewing and home decor projects.

How can you tell if your sewing machine is low shank or high shank?

To determine how high your shank is measure from the center of the screw hole to the needle bed of the machine with the machine in the foot down position. Low shank – about ½” from the needle bed. High Shank – about 1″ from the needle bed.
